1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
|
Return-Path: <dev@jonasschnelli.ch>
Received: from smtp1.linuxfoundation.org (smtp1.linux-foundation.org
[172.17.192.35])
by mail.linuxfoundation.org (Postfix) with ESMTPS id BB01B1069
for <bitcoin-dev@lists.linuxfoundation.org>;
Tue, 19 Jun 2018 15:20:40 +0000 (UTC)
X-Greylist: from auto-whitelisted by SQLgrey-1.7.6
Received: from bitcoin.jonasschnelli.ch (bitcoinsrv.jonasschnelli.ch
[138.201.55.219])
by smtp1.linuxfoundation.org (Postfix) with ESMTP id 206DA758
for <bitcoin-dev@lists.linuxfoundation.org>;
Tue, 19 Jun 2018 15:20:40 +0000 (UTC)
Received: by bitcoin.jonasschnelli.ch (Postfix, from userid 1002)
id 0C4A915E5351; Tue, 19 Jun 2018 17:20:39 +0200 (CEST)
X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on
smtp1.linux-foundation.org
X-Spam-Level:
X-Spam-Status: No, score=-1.9 required=5.0 tests=BAYES_00 autolearn=ham
version=3.3.1
Received: from [192.168.0.13] (cable-static-238-67.teleport.ch
[213.188.238.67])
by bitcoin.jonasschnelli.ch (Postfix) with ESMTPSA id BA61C15E534A;
Tue, 19 Jun 2018 17:20:38 +0200 (CEST)
From: Jonas Schnelli <dev@jonasschnelli.ch>
Content-Type: multipart/signed;
boundary="Apple-Mail=_A1B479F3-4235-4469-AF5F-01555FBCC7DC";
protocol="application/pgp-signature"; micalg=pgp-sha256
Mime-Version: 1.0 (Mac OS X Mail 11.4 \(3445.8.2\))
Date: Tue, 19 Jun 2018 17:20:34 +0200
References: <CAPg+sBhGMxXatsyCAqeboQKH8ASSFAfiXzxyXR9UrNFnah5PPw@mail.gmail.com>
<5b6b9d44-8e6c-2799-438e-d311e221bb57@satoshilabs.com>
To: matejcik <jan.matejek@satoshilabs.com>,
Bitcoin Protocol Discussion <bitcoin-dev@lists.linuxfoundation.org>
In-Reply-To: <5b6b9d44-8e6c-2799-438e-d311e221bb57@satoshilabs.com>
Message-Id: <8CF4BD50-0ECE-4F96-B978-397116CD76CE@jonasschnelli.ch>
X-Mailer: Apple Mail (2.3445.8.2)
X-Virus-Scanned: clamav-milter 0.99.4 at bitcoinsrv.jonasschnelli.ch
X-Virus-Status: Clean
Subject: Re: [bitcoin-dev] BIP 174 thoughts
X-BeenThere: bitcoin-dev@lists.linuxfoundation.org
X-Mailman-Version: 2.1.12
Precedence: list
List-Id: Bitcoin Protocol Discussion <bitcoin-dev.lists.linuxfoundation.org>
List-Unsubscribe: <https://lists.linuxfoundation.org/mailman/options/bitcoin-dev>,
<mailto:bitcoin-dev-request@lists.linuxfoundation.org?subject=unsubscribe>
List-Archive: <http://lists.linuxfoundation.org/pipermail/bitcoin-dev/>
List-Post: <mailto:bitcoin-dev@lists.linuxfoundation.org>
List-Help: <mailto:bitcoin-dev-request@lists.linuxfoundation.org?subject=help>
List-Subscribe: <https://lists.linuxfoundation.org/mailman/listinfo/bitcoin-dev>,
<mailto:bitcoin-dev-request@lists.linuxfoundation.org?subject=subscribe>
X-List-Received-Date: Tue, 19 Jun 2018 15:20:40 -0000
--Apple-Mail=_A1B479F3-4235-4469-AF5F-01555FBCC7DC
Content-Transfer-Encoding: quoted-printable
Content-Type: text/plain;
charset=utf-8
I agree with matejcik=E2=80=99s point 1 to 3 and especially with point =
4.
The mandatory flag (or optional-flag) makes much sense to me.
> -----------
>=20
> In general, the standard is trying to be very space-conservative,
> however is that really necessary? We would argue for clarity and ease =
of
> use over space constraints. We think more straightforward approach is
> desired, although more space demanding. What are the arguments to make
> this as small as possible? If we understand correctly, this format is
> not intended for blockchain nor for persistent storage, so size =
doesn=E2=80=99t
> matter nearly as much.
I don=E2=80=99t see any reasons why space would be an issue.
HWWs probably can=E2=80=99t handle PBST natively since it is not =
optimised for
presenting various informations in a signing-verification.
A single stream-in of a PSBT through USB (or similar channel) will not =
work in
many cases since HWW come often with very restrictive RAM constraints.
Furthermore, I forget to mention in my last mail, that registering (or =
defining)
a mime-type for PSBT would probably a great usability feature.
(Send PSBT by email/messanger and with dbl-click to open feature, etc.)
/jonas
--Apple-Mail=_A1B479F3-4235-4469-AF5F-01555FBCC7DC
Content-Transfer-Encoding: 7bit
Content-Disposition: attachment;
filename=signature.asc
Content-Type: application/pgp-signature;
name=signature.asc
Content-Description: Message signed with OpenPGP
-----BEGIN PGP SIGNATURE-----
iQIzBAEBCAAdFiEEyhopCNzi8TB0xizeHrd2uwPHki0FAlspH0IACgkQHrd2uwPH
ki2YAg//WdAbBIf923ctryL2iKAtgNZp7do3plHHD1RHJT1JVNRmYDhZKbNczMfq
yMhyAjt3kGQ6xwYQkhbbDeHChyhWewCPk2+s5T4NZ1MJFBF6XqcUa5pDOYadIq//
gRn1yQVXFGxUdXbNBbQ6zVggLzMB4kv1jckOOsKEMtqNG309bpNQV1H9fueMTj1y
GoiT/6cnNyvIrM1Flh2pF+EurmQYCSL2e5LHzfQejyrkYvdb0jDQi9jMOwwW9S0y
URzgWxUAaANobGb8CcaKCVqzdIfgWfPOjetcSlxRDQobuKbNPhkNGRmyHzxZRNf4
3VwgYtLa+AuHsrGrCfeV/jEaJaUepyGxS/0/R71B0y9DCHrdWydcbRFGLN8GB+KV
KtsfKlvsBKjqXGOt7iUktrGrX+wReMJz0cr+x+FvE1E4/bIA/WSwXe+n5jr6P9yW
kRfYQzkXKTBjTpsFJGpiR/T3woOlN4WFTh5XkX2kKfRWF3RLTareZyM2kKESJuno
T9yZrmGtbgLoez0yP6hbmkM1+B7w7JwTBu5bT6z/bgfYekOpYtQy21tBCBf99Uz4
j9UneCk3Uw9+sPzIWbyIxpvZvYjBqfhf7r6fTsKLdskR/0Eev0W/cfexeZQ4uEfQ
Os4+iIWNX5YZ2le+pLke8pWBtFwOlm4msfc3PYqPCDqdHQJSYBQ=
=Dbm2
-----END PGP SIGNATURE-----
--Apple-Mail=_A1B479F3-4235-4469-AF5F-01555FBCC7DC--
|